The electro-optic interstitial sensor (EIS) may be used with all EVO™ Series fuel management system ATGs. Utilizing electro-optic technology and made of chemically-resistant polysulfone plastic, the EIS may be installed in sumps, double wall tanks or other locations where the presence of liquid indicates a leak has occurred.

  • Highly accurate electro-optic technology and closed output circuit ensures that leaks are detected.
  • Chemical-resistant materials.
  • Can be installed in fiberglass or steel double wall tanks.
  • Utilizes light emitting diodes and prisms to indicate if a leak has occurred.

Installation

Each EIS comes with 25' of oil-resistant cable. For fiberglass tanks, the EIS is pulled into the interstitial space using a “fish” string or wire. For steel interstitial tanks, the EIS is lowered directly to the bottom of the interstitial space through a 2" NPT fitting provided for that purpose on the tank. Optional installation kits are available which include a riser cap and other parts required to complete installation
